Dwight Caines 鈥�87 of Universal Pictures to Keynote Newhouse Convocation Ceremony

Friday, April 8, 2022, By Wendy S. Loughlin
Share
CommencementNewhouse School of Public Communications

Dwight Caines 鈥�87, president of domestic marketing for Universal Pictures, will deliver the keynote address at the Newhouse School鈥檚 2022 Convocation Ceremony, to be held May 14 at 12:30 p.m. at the stadium.

Caines is responsible for all areas of the domestic marketing department at Universal, and directly oversees media, digital marketing, multicultural marketing, data analytics and publicity.

Prior to joining Universal, Caines served as president of domestic theatrical marketing for Sony Pictures Entertainment, where he crafted campaigns for a vast slate of releases, including 鈥淭he Amazing Spider-Man 2,鈥� 鈥淪pectre,鈥� 鈥淐aptain Phillips,鈥� 鈥�22 Jump Street,鈥� 鈥淎ngry Birds,鈥� 鈥淭he Equalizer鈥� and 鈥淎merican Hustle.鈥� In this role, he was the first digital executive to be appointed head of marketing at a major studio. Caines launched the Digital Marketing Strategy department for the studio in 2000, rising to the rank of president of worldwide digital marketing in 2008.

Caines is an active member of the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ences and previously served on the board of The Entertainment Industry Foundation. In 2009, he joined a short list of executives to receive the iMedia Visionary Marketer Award.

A dedicated and active alumnus of 黑料不打烊, Caines recently worked with the University鈥檚 Office of Multicultural Affairs as an alumni mentor. He is a past member of the Newhouse Advisory Board and an adjunct for the 黑料不打烊 Los Angeles Semester program. He recently sat down with program director Robin Howard for a .

All graduating students and their families are invited to attend the Newhouse Convocation Ceremony. 黑料不打烊 Commencement will be held May 15. For the most current information about Commencement weekend, visit .
